Hardwood Floor Removal in Santa Rosa, CA
Hardwood floor removal services involve the careful and efficient process of taking out existing hardwood flooring from residential or commercial properties. This service is commonly requested when homeowners plan to replace outdated, damaged, or worn flooring, or when preparing a space for new flooring installation. Projects can range from removing entire rooms of hardwood to partial removals for renovations or repairs. Property owners should understand that the process typically includes removing the flooring material, handling debris disposal, and preparing the subfloor for future use, ensuring a clean and smooth surface for the next stage of renovation.
Before requesting hardwood floor removal, property owners often want to know about the scope of the work, including whether the removal will be complete or partial, and if the subfloor will be affected. It is also helpful to consider any underlying issues such as damage to the subfloor or presence of adhesives, nails, or staples that may influence the removal process.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and that the space is properly prepared for new flooring or other renovations.
